Key Benefits of a Regular Heat Pump Tune-Up
Scheduling routine maintenance goes far beyond a simple check-up. It is a proactive service designed to deliver tangible benefits that you will notice in your home and on your utility bills.
Improved Energy Efficiency: Over time, dirt on coils, low refrigerant, or worn parts can force your heat pump to work harder to achieve the same results. A professional tune-up restores your system to factory specifications, significantly reducing its energy consumption. For homeowners in New Caney, this translates directly to lower monthly electricity bills.
Extended System Lifespan: A heat pump is a significant investment. Just like a car, it requires regular service to continue operating for its full expected lifespan. Our technicians can identify and address minor issues before they escalate into major component failures, helping you avoid premature and costly system replacement.
Enhanced Indoor Comfort: Are you experiencing uneven temperatures, reduced airflow, or inadequate heating or cooling? These are common symptoms of a system in need of maintenance. By calibrating controls, cleaning components, and verifying system performance, a tune-up ensures consistent, powerful airflow and precise temperature control for reliable comfort in every season.
Prevention of Costly Breakdowns: There is never a convenient time for your HVAC system to fail. A tune-up allows our technicians to spot worn-out capacitors, frayed wiring, or potential leaks before they cause a sudden and expensive breakdown, saving you from the stress and discomfort of an emergency service call.
Maintained Warranty Compliance: Many manufacturer warranties require proof of regular professional maintenance to remain valid. An annual or bi-annual tune-up provides the necessary service record to protect your warranty, ensuring you are covered in the event of a major component failure.
Our Comprehensive Heat Pump Tune-Up Procedure
When you entrust your system to us, you receive a meticulous and thorough service. Our technicians follow a detailed checklist to ensure every aspect of your heat pump is inspected, cleaned, and calibrated for peak performance. You can expect our service to include:
System Diagnostics and Cleaning:
- Thoroughly clean the indoor evaporator coil and outdoor condenser coil to maximize heat transfer.
- Inspect and clear the condensate drain line and pan to prevent water damage and microbial growth.
- Clean or inspect the air filter and provide recommendations for replacement.
- Inspect the outdoor unit for debris, levelness, and proper clearance.
- Clean the blower motor housing and fan assembly for optimal airflow.
Electrical and Safety Inspection:
- Inspect and tighten all electrical connections, terminals, and wiring.
- Test capacitors and relays to ensure they are within manufacturer specifications.
- Measure motor voltage and amperage to verify proper operation and prevent overheating.
- Inspect all safety controls and devices to ensure they are functioning correctly.
- Test and calibrate the thermostat for accurate temperature reading and control.
Performance and Mechanical Checks:
- Check refrigerant levels and pressures, inspecting for any signs of leaks.
- Lubricate all moving parts, including motors and bearings, to reduce friction and wear.
- Inspect the indoor blower and fan blades for balance and integrity.
- Verify the reversing valve is operating correctly for seamless switching between heating and cooling modes.
- Test the defrost cycle to ensure efficient operation during the heating season.
- Measure the temperature differential between supply and return air to confirm performance.
- Inspect the accessible ductwork for visible signs of leaks or damage that could impact efficiency.

When to Schedule Your Heat Pump Tune-Up
Because a heat pump serves as both your air conditioner and your heater, it requires service more frequently than separate systems. For homeowners in the New Caney area, we strongly recommend a bi-annual maintenance schedule. The ideal times to have your heat pump tuned up are in the spring, before the heavy cooling season begins, and in the fall, before you rely on it for heating. This proactive approach ensures your system is prepared to handle the demands of Texas weather without interruption.
Signs Your Heat Pump Needs Professional Service
Your system will often provide warning signs that it is due for a tune-up. Be alert for these common indicators:
- A Sudden Increase in Energy Bills: If your usage habits haven't changed but your bills are climbing, it’s a sign of declining efficiency.
- Unusual Noises: Grinding, squealing, or rattling sounds can indicate failing motors or loose parts.
- Weak Airflow: Reduced or weak airflow from your vents points to issues like a dirty filter, clogged coil, or failing blower motor.
- Frequent On/Off Cycling: A system that turns on and off too frequently is struggling to maintain the set temperature.
- Inconsistent Temperatures: If some rooms are too hot while others are too cold, your system is not distributing air properly.
- Visible Ice or Frost: Ice forming on the outdoor or indoor coils is a clear sign of a problem, often related to airflow or refrigerant levels.
